Sounds like it'd make a dandy grouse gun.
That said, I think I paid $300 for my Tracker 17 new, less for my 22WMR used, they run about $450 now. My wife just bought me a 4" Ruger SP-101 in 22lr, if it were a 6", I'd favor it over the Tracker. This little SP101 rimfire is a HOOT as a kit gun. It's plenty accurate, much better fit, finish, and machining quality. Naturally the small grip and the short sight radius make it a bit more difficult to put as much air under it, and it's only a 22lr compared to the WMR or HMR, but I really would recommend the SP101 over the Tracker unless you're dead set on a magnum rimfire or longer barrel. But to the point of the OP, really, $200 won't buy you a quality revolver, even used they're going to fetch more than that for a proper model in good form. |
